day THREE
Exhaustion was really starting to hit me at this point. Worth it like you wouldn't believe, but pretty arduous nonetheless. This day began early at Crush (not early enough - apparently Tom Hooper did a short set sometime closer to 6 which I was hoping to catch - he told me 7:30, I swear it!), where I watched a couple of hip-hop sets; Ben Nevel (not photographed) and City Planners. From there, I walked towards the Tom Lee Music Hall (where I didn't end up catching the Mediaeval Baebes), and on the way, ran into Robbie K from Mr. Underhill, who told me about the changed schedule at the Royal that night. An extra band had been slotted in the middle of the showcase, disrupting everyone else's time slots. TRANSFORMER, who showed up when they were originally scheduled, ended up not being able to play because they didn't have all their gear and were late according the the new schedule. They hadn't even been informed. It was a taste of things to come, as shows were well over-capacity or rescheduled all over town. The wrap party, held in a somewhat-private establishment, and which I was invited to by the fine folks in Marianas Trench, was a great way to see a lot of people one more time and relax after such a stressful day.
